Maura Farrell, Head of School, Sophia Academy, Providence, RI
Maura Farrell joined Sophia Academy in 2018. A nonsectarian, tuition-free independent school for girls from low-income families, Sophia has a strong social justice mission; graduates matriculate to high school and nearly 100% go on to college. Under Farrell’s leadership, the school has expanded the arts, academic support, guidance, restorative justice, and professional development, and recently initiated SophiaCorps, a full-time residency that prepares first generation college students/graduates for education careers. Prior to joining Sophia, as Associate Head of Winchester Thurston School (PA), Farrell played a leadership role in developing, funding, and garnering national recognition for the school’s City as Our Campus program. Farrell has presented at national conferences for the National Association of Independent Schools, National Coalition of Girls Schools, and Council for the Advancement & Support of Education. She has been interviewed and published on restorative justice, nonprofit strategy, and educational innovation. She is a Trustee at Cambridge School of Weston (MA).
